Dr. Martin Olivier鈥檚 research focuses on understanding how pathogens evade the host immune response by manipulating the biochemical cascades involved in the regulation of phagocyte microbicidal functions. His work centers on protozoan parasites responsible for malaria, which causes up to two million deaths annually, and leishmaniasis, which affects more than 250 million individuals worldwide.

His research has shown that Leishmania can modulate the host鈥檚 innate inflammatory response through its surface protease, which can also be packaged within microvesicles rapidly released into the host environment. In the case of malaria, his work revealed that a crystalline metabolic waste product of the parasite, hemozoin (HZ), is responsible for many of the inflammation-related pathologies associated with the infection.

Findings from Dr. Olivier鈥檚 laboratory may contribute to the development of new therapies targeting these infectious agents, with potential applications to other diseases such as tuberculosis. His research may also lead to the development of novel diagnostic tools based on exo-biomarkers, as well as potential vaccine strategies.
